Government will provide policy support to protect interests of all parties in the media
Prime Minister's political adviser Zahir Uddin Swapan said the government will provide policy support to make the media stronger and more institutional.

He said this at a discussion meeting at the National Press Club on Tuesday (August 25). He said that in addition to making newspaper owners' investments safe and profitable, the interests of editors, journalists and printing press workers must also be ensured.

He said, the main responsibility of journalism is to question power. A democratic government sees questions as an asset, and through this the government's accountability increases further.

Zahir Uddin Swapan also said that the media must have room for a diversity of opinions. Along with constructive criticism, presenting objective information is the main foundation of a free press.
